T/F: A database management system (DBMS) serves as an interface between an application program and a database.
True. A database management system (DBMS) serves as an interface between an application program and a database.
A database management system (DBMS) is a piece of software that lets users define, develop, keep up with, and manage database access. By giving users a mechanism to access and change the data stored in the database without needing to be aware of the specifics of how the data is stored or organized, it acts as an interface between an application program and a database. Data management tools and services, such as data storage, retrieval, security, and integrity, are offered by the DBMS. Additionally, it gives users a mechanism to specify the connections and data structures within the database. By submitting requests for data or modifications to the database, the application program communicates with the DBMS. The DBMS handles these queries and either confirms that the modifications have been performed or returns the required data. Data consistency, security, and dependability are all aided by the division of duties between the application program and the database management system (DBMS).

A client is establishing a TCP session with a server. How is the acknowledgment number in the response segment to the client determined?
The acknowledgment number in the response segment to the client is determined by the server, while the acknowledgment number in the client's ACK segment is determined by the client.
When a client establishes a TCP session with a server, the server sends a SYN-ACK response segment to the client. This segment contains an acknowledgment number that is determined by the server. The acknowledgment number represents the sequence number of the next byte the server is expecting to receive from the client.
Once the client receives the SYN-ACK segment, it sends an ACK segment back to the server. This ACK segment contains an acknowledgment number that is determined by the client. The acknowledgment number in the ACK segment indicates the next byte the client expects to receive from the server.
In summary, the acknowledgment number in the response segment to the client is determined by the server, while the acknowledgment number in the client's ACK segment is determined by the client.

What needs to be checked when testing a UTP network cable?
By performing these tests, network technicians can verify that the UTP cable is properly installed and capable of transmitting data at the required speed and distance, ensuring that the network functions correctly and reliably.
When testing a UTP (unshielded twisted pair) network cable, several parameters need to be checked to ensure that the cable is functioning correctly and can reliably transmit data. Here are some of the key tests that should be performed: Continuity: This test verifies that each of the eight wires in the cable is connected to the correct pin on both ends of the cable, ensuring that there are no broken or crossed wires that could cause data errors or signal loss. Wiring configuration: This test confirms that the wires are arranged in the correct order on both ends of the cable, following either the T568A or T568B wiring standard. Length: The length of the cable should be measured to ensure that it doesn't exceed the maximum length allowed for the particular category of cable being used. NEXT (Near End Crosstalk): This test checks for interference from adjacent wires in the cable, which can cause signal degradation or loss. Attenuation: This test measures the amount of signal loss that occurs as the signal travels through the cable, ensuring that the cable can transmit data over the required distance without excessive signal loss. Return Loss: This test measures the amount of signal that is reflected back from the cable when a signal is transmitted, ensuring that the cable is properly terminated and that the signal is not being reflected back to the transmitter.

Explain the key differences between local area networks (LANs) and wide area networks (WANs). What are the implications of these differences as relates to service and support and economics/budgets.
Local area networks (LANs) and wide area networks (WANs) are two types of computer networks that differ in their geographic scope and reach.
LANs are typically used within a single building or campus and are designed to connect computers, servers, printers, and other devices together to enable communication and data sharing. LANs are usually managed and maintained by a local IT team and require on-site support.
On the other hand, WANs connect multiple LANs across a wide geographic area, such as different offices, cities, or countries. WANs rely on leased lines, satellite links, or internet connections to connect remote sites. WANs require a higher level of expertise and support, as they are often managed by specialized network service providers. WANs also tend to be more expensive than LANs, as they require more hardware and infrastructure to operate effectively.
The differences between LANs and WANs have significant implications for service and support, as well as for economics and budgets. Because LANs are usually smaller and more localized, they tend to be easier to manage and troubleshoot, and require less specialized expertise. In contrast, WANs require more complex configurations and more specialized support, which can result in higher service costs.
The economics and budgets for LANs and WANs also differ. LANs tend to be less expensive to set up and maintain, as they require fewer hardware resources and less complex configurations. WANs, on the other hand, can be very expensive to set up and operate, due to the need for dedicated infrastructure, leased lines, and specialized support services.
In summary, LANs and WANs differ in their scope and reach, and have different implications for service and support, as well as for economics and budgets. Organizations need to carefully evaluate their networking requirements and objectives to determine the appropriate network type and support strategy.
